The PA Parks and Forests Events group is for anyone who loves PA's state parks and forests! Join us for volunteer days, educational trainings, fundraisers, conservation efforts, or being a part of one of 40+ Friend's Group chapters across the state.
This group will show events hosted by Pennsylvania Parks and Forests Foundation (PPFF). PPFF is a nonprofit that supports the 124 state parks and 2.2 million acres of forest across the commonwealth. We work towards helping removing accessibility barriers so everyone can experience the outdoors, host trainings and education opportunities, organize volunteer days, and assists 40+ Friend's Groups help support their park or forest.
It is free to be a part of the PA Parks and Forests Events group. While most of PPFF events are of no cost, any event that does will have it listed on its individual event listing.

Volunteer Work Day - Mountain Creek Trail
Pine Grove Furnace State Park, 11 Pine Grove Rd, Gardners, PA, USThe Friends of Pine Grove Furnace State Park need some volunteers on Sunday 3/22/2026, starting at 1:30 PM.
They seek a half dozen to a dozen people who can shovel woodchips and push wheelbarrows on Mountain Creek Trail in the State Park. The group will install rock waterbars to divert rain, and carry lumber & install a walkway.
Please RSVP by emailing PineGroveFriends@gmail.com so they can plan ahead with adequate tools & materials.
Meet in the main Laurel Lake parking lot (near the bathhouse building) at 1:30 PM on Sunday March 22. Then the group will drive down Ice House Road to the Mountain Creek Trail trailhead. Tasks will take two to three hours depending on how many people show up. “Many hands make light work.”
All tools will be provided: please just bring your favorite work gloves, appropriate footwear and water.

Online Book Club - April
·OnlineOnlineJoin PPFF President Marci Mowery for another year of engaging and entertaining reading on various aspects of the outdoors and the environment. The book club returns for a bimonthly chat – still on the last Wednesday of the month – beginning February 25.
The books for the year:
February: Romancing the Trail: Six Days Atop Laurel Ridge (celebrating 50 years of the Laurel Highlands Hiking Trail with this selection) – Dane Cramer
April: Half-Earth-Our Planet’s Fight for Life – E.O. Wilson
June: Grandma Gatewood’s Walk – Ben Montgomery
August: The Sun is a Compass – Caroline Van Hemert
October: A Marriage at Sea-A True Story of Love, Obsession, and Shipwreck – Sophie Elmhirst
December (this session takes place 12/16 in deference to the holidays): CABIN-Off the Grid Adventures with a Clueless Craftsman – Patrick Hutchison
